Job Details
Our client is a national firm and they are looking for an NQ Solicitor or a LEgal executive to join the large loss defendant PI team in the Liverpool office
Below are more details about the role:
.Assist partners and senior associates defending technical and catastrophic PI cases under supervision. Conducting any relevant investigations such as collating and reviewing disclosure documents; obtaining witness statements; assessing relevant heads of loss, instructing experts; drafting directions and case summaries; instructing counsel; preparing draft updates to clients and letters to third parties in order to repudiate and/or compromise the claim as appropriate.
Main duties and responsibilities
- Assist in reviewing case upon instruction
- Assist in initial investigations and in reporting to clients/prepare internal strategy report as appropriate
- Review and analyse databases and make further investigations as appropriate
- Liaise with other solicitors, insurers, police, HSEand witnesses to gather evidence
- Instruct various experts as appropriate
- Control Case Manager Diary and action lists
- Attend at court hearings as appropriate
- Attend conferences and JSMs as directed by partner, subject to client approval
- Draft letters, reports, reserve sheets and action plans as directed
- Direct contact with client as delegated
- Complete Client MI procedures and update Large Loss database
- Achieve set financial and chargeable targets
- Comply with Data Protection Compliance and Procedures
- Comply with CPR/rehabilitation protocol
- Keep up to date with legal developments in high value personal injury
- Experience of technical motor issues would be preferable.
This list is not exhaustive
The person specification
Essential
- Experience of personal injury litigation work (EL/PL/RTA/Highways)
- Knowledge of CPR procedures
- Ability to work to deadlines and targets
- Ability to work as part of a team
